The weather here plays a bigger role than most homeowners realize. Summer temperatures regularly hit triple digits, which causes metal components to expand and contract. Springs wear out faster in this heat, typically lasting 7 to 9 years instead of the advertised 10. Dust from the valleys can gum up tracks and rollers, especially during windier months. We see a lot of opener issues too, particularly when sensors get coated in fine dust and start malfunctioning.
Common problems we handle in Moreno Valley neighborhoods include snapped torsion springs (the most frequent emergency call), worn cable drums that cause doors to hang crooked, and garage door openers that struggle in the heat. Our spring replacement service is what we're called out for most often. When a torsion spring breaks, your door won't open or will only lift a few inches. We carry high-cycle springs on every truck, rated for 20,000 to 30,000 cycles. Most repairs take 60 to 90 minutes from arrival to testing.

What's the most common garage door problem you see here?
Broken torsion springs, hands down. The heat accelerates wear on the metal, and most springs give out between year seven and nine. It usually happens suddenly with a loud bang. The door won't open, or if it does, it feels incredibly heavy. We replace springs in pairs so both sides have equal tension and lifespan.
How much does a typical spring replacement cost in Moreno Valley?
Most spring replacements run between $200 and $350 depending on door size and spring type. Double-car doors with high-cycle springs cost more than single doors with standard springs. We provide an exact quote after inspecting your specific setup. You can see our full FAQ for more pricing details.
